she was Martin's girl. Martin was an incidental student of philosophy at the University of Chicago - having come to Chicago to play Blues and drink himself to death. A multi-instrumentalist I would often discover Martin blowing jazz on a trumpet in the stairwell of our dormitory - he liked the acoustics. there was something ferocious about the way he played Blues Harp (harmonica). It was Little Walter playing with Muddy Waters who first cupped a Blues Harp to a microphone ........ the swooping lines and percussive honks are somewhere between an electric guitar and a saxaphone
there is this thing that Blues musicians do that is called cutting heads - it's a bloodsport. basically, if you think you are better than the guy blowing onstage you get up and play and let the crowd decide who is best. I've seen Martin start playing from the back of a Blues joint, walk up onstage and blow everyone out of the room
